21xrx.com
2024-12-22 23:13:57 Sunday
登录
文章检索 我的文章 写文章
C代码可以在C++中无缝运行
2023-07-04 22:07:24 深夜i     --     --
C代码 C++ 无缝运行 兼容性 编译器

C++是一种广泛使用的编程语言,具有许多功能和优势。作为其衍生物,C代码也广泛使用在编程中。但是,一些人可能会担心C代码是否可以在C++中无缝运行。答案是肯定的。

C++是C的超集,这意味着C++可以表示所有C代码,并且在语法和功能上也有所加强。因此,C代码可以在C++中像C++代码一样无缝运行。当您将现有的C代码复制到C++项目中时,编译器会自动处理C代码并将其编译为C++代码。C++编译器也允许在C++代码中使用C代码,只需包含C文件并使用extern关键字声明函数即可。

虽然C代码可以无缝运行在C++中,但C++的更多优势使得它比C更具吸引力。C++支持面向对象编程,这是C所没有的。C++还具有模板,标准库和内存管理等功能,这使得代码编写更加高效。C++还提供了更好的异常处理机制,使代码更加健壮和易于维护。

总之,尽管C代码可以在C++中无缝运行,但C++具有更多强大的功能和优势。C++是一种更现代化和高效的编程语言,使用它可以更方便地编写代码并产生更好的结果。

  
  

评论区

{{item['qq_nickname']}}
()
回复
回复
    相似文章